1Higher circuit-breaker settings may be permitted for special
applications when justified.

1Fuses shall not be used for
short-circuit protection of these cables. Circuit breakers shall be used with
the instantaneous trip settings not to exceed the values given in Table 8.

*These ampacities are based on single isolated conductor in air,
operated with open-circuited shield for a 90 °C conductor temperature and an
ambient temperature of 40 °C.
**Tolerances
for the outside diameter are +8%/−5%.
